65-6108

Chapter 65.--PUBLIC HEALTH
Article 61.--EMERGENCY MEDICAL SERVICES

      65-6108.   Disposition of property and records and appropriations;conflict resolved by governor.The emergency medical services board shall succeed to all property andrecords which were used for, or pertain to, the performance of the powers,duties and functions transferred to the board pursuant to K.S.A.65-6101. The unexpended balances of any appropriations for the bureauof emergency medical services, abolished by this act, shall be transferredto the emergency medical services board to be used by the board to carryout the powers, duties and functions transferred by this act. Any conflictas to the proper disposition of property or records or the unexpendedbalance of any appropriation arising under this section shall be determinedby the governor, and the decision of the governor shall be final.

      History:   L. 1988, ch. 261, § 8; April 14.
